Understanding TCF Language Test Price: A Comprehensive Guide
The Test de Connaissance du Français (TCF) is a standardized test created to evaluate the French language efficiency of non-native speakers. It is extensively acknowledged by instructional institutions, employers, and federal government bodies in French-speaking countries. What Factors Influence TCF Language Test Pricing?
Several aspects can impact the cost of the TCF. Understanding these components can help prospective candidates much better prepare their budgets.
1. Test Type
The TCF incorporates various versions based on the candidate's objective:
- TCF Tout Public: For basic French efficiency.
- TCF put la Démolition: For people looking for French citizenship.
- TCF put le Québec: Required for migration to Quebec.Each variation may have various costs related to them.
2. Place
The TCF is administered by different accredited centers worldwide. Prices can vary based upon the place of the screening center, with city centers typically charging greater charges than those in smaller towns.
3. Additional Services
Some centers provide extra services, such as preparation courses, study products, or practice tests, which can increase the general cost.
4. Currency Fluctuations
For international candidates, the conversion rates can likewise impact the rate they pay if they are signing up in a various currency.
TCF Language Test Pricing Breakdown
Here is a comprehensive introduction of the normal TCF Test Fee cost breakdown:
| Test Type | Approximate Cost (Local Currency) | Additional Fees |
|---|---|---|
| TCF Tout Public | EUR120 - EUR200 | Preparation materials (EUR30+) |
| TCF pour la Démolition | EUR150 - EUR210 | No extra costs |
| TCF put le Québec | EUR150 - EUR220 | Preparation courses (EUR100+) |
| TCF-- Listening/Reading Only | EUR80 - EUR120 | No extra charges |
| TCF-- Speaking/Writing Only | EUR80 - EUR120 | No additional charges |
Keep in mind: Prices might differ based on the testing center and location. It is recommended to examine with the specific center for the most precise pricing.
FAQs about TCF Language Test Pricing
Q1: How can I pay for the TCF?
Payment techniques differ by screening center, however the majority of accept charge card, bank transfers, or cash. It is very important to examine in advance what payment approaches are accepted to prevent any last-minute concerns.
Q2: Are there any covert fees in TCF registration?
It's important to check out the terms and conditions at the time of registration. Some centers may have extra administrative costs or processing charges.
Q3: Can I get a refund if I cancel my TCF test?
Refund policies vary amongst testing centers. Many offer complete or partial refunds if cancellations are made within a particular timespan. Always confirm the center's policy before signing up.
Q4: Are there any discount rates available for trainees or group registrations?
Some testing focuses offer discount rates for trainees or groups. Potential candidates need to call the center directly to ask about possible discounts.

Getting ready for the TCF Language Test
To make the many of the financial investment in the TCF, thorough preparation is vital. Here are some methods that can assist prospective prospects ensure they are ready for the test:
1. Take Practice Tests
Many online resources use sample questions and practice tests. Familiarizing oneself with the test format can boost self-confidence and performance.
2. Register in a Preparation Course
Think about enrolling in a language school or online platform offering TCF preparation courses. Assisted direction can help candidates concentrate on locations requiring improvement.
3. Use Study Materials
Buying quality study products, including textbooks and online resources, can be helpful in grasping complicated topics effectively.
4. Engage with Native Speakers
Taking part in discussion clubs or language exchange programs can use useful experience in speaking and listening, which is crucial for the test.
5. Set a Study Schedule
Develop a structured research study strategy that allows enough time for preparation in all 4 language abilities: listening, reading, composing, and speaking.
